Capital Golf Club sits in Heatherton, a suburb tucked into Melbourne's southeastern corridor, where the flat to gently undulating terrain of the Port Phillip Bay plain shapes the landscape. This part of Victoria has long supported a dense and serious golf culture — the Sandbelt, one of the world's great concentrations of courses, lies just to the north and west, and while Capital occupies different ground, it exists within that same tradition of suburban Melbourne clubs that take the game genuinely seriously.
